Married at First Sight Season 8 brought the relationship experiment to Philadelphia and followed four couples instead of the usual three, making it one of the franchise’s biggest format changes at the time. The season featured Kristine Killingsworth & Keith Dewar, AJ Vollmoeller & Stephanie Sersen, Jasmine McGriff & Will Guess, and Kate Sisk & Luke Cuccurullo as they navigated weddings, honeymoons, trust issues, emotional conflicts, and the pressure of building marriages with complete strangers. Compared to earlier seasons, Season 8 featured more dramatic storytelling, stronger personalities, and deeper relationship counseling from the experts. While some couples formed genuine emotional bonds, others struggled with communication problems and compatibility issues that created major discussions among fans throughout the season.

Season 8 became one of the franchise’s most talked-about seasons because it introduced four couples instead of three, making the experiment larger and more unpredictable. Kristine and Keith quickly became fan favorites because of their strong chemistry and supportive relationship, while AJ and Stephanie brought energetic personalities and emotional honesty that viewers enjoyed watching. At the same time, Kate and Luke’s relationship created major controversy among fans because of emotional tension and communication struggles throughout the season. Many longtime viewers believe Season 8 was one of the seasons that fully transformed the show into a more mainstream reality-TV phenomenon with larger audiences and stronger online fan discussions.

Did You Know

Season 8 was the first US season to feature four couples instead of three, increasing the scale of the social experiment for the first time in franchise history. Another interesting fact is that Kristine Killingsworth and Keith Dewar later became one of the show’s most successful long-term couples, earning praise from fans for their healthy communication and supportive marriage after the show ended.
